Yeeeeeeeehaw!

Sonofabitch I'm happy right now. The power's been out since 8:55 AM Monday morning. Lots of destruction all around. My home is good. No damage at all. Just a few broken limbs in the trees. I've got everything all cleaned up already. Not so lucky for other folks though. Some estimates put the return of power back as far as two to three weeks. I've been roughing it with ice chests, flashlights, and hurricane lamps. Not too bad. I've herad reports that out local EOC (Emergency Operations Center) clocked a high gust of 115 mph with steady average winds reaching 95 mph. I watched most of it from my front porch, which happened to be on the leeward side of the prevailing wind. I seriously didn't think the winds were that high.

I've got some video to post later. Right now I'm too giddy to bother with it. I'm going celebrate a little.

the Cajun Boy

P.S. Jeffro and Foodermon are okay. Baton Rouge really got hammered. They're still without electricity AFAIK.
